M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
subjects
having to do with open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
blended learning technology have provided the means for
people
in nations all aver the world
to take online classes.
These MOOC classes are
commonly free
for students but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
elearning institutions
are having to deal with
now that online learning technology is
improving so quickly.
How can institutions
guarantee that
the teaching provided by these
massively open online courses is
passable?
How can institutions
ensure that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ach online?
What business strategies are being used by
institutions like
Michigan State University to conduct these massively open online courses?
What assessment str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can educators
manage
inadequate
student motivation and high
learner dropout rates?
As digital education technology becomes more
commonplace there is a
developing
desire
to comprehend how
these MOOCs are being conducted.
Universities
and many other
stakeholders
need
to better perceive
the outcomes of these
fascinating new open educational
endeavours.
Scholars want
to perceive how
these massively open online courses
can be improved.
In response to this
developing
desire for
knowledge
the exciting new book
MOOCs and Open Education
provides a critical analysis of
these online MOOCs and other open education resource issues.
This dramatic new book
also examines the
most important controversies associated with
massively open online courses and open educational resources.
